Possible Issue

I think I have an idea what the issue could be. It would seem that some other app in your system has a window up that is not properly responding to the platform's broadcast message that fonts have changed. In less technical terms, the platform sends out a note to everything running saying "Hey, fonts may have changed, you should check that out". It then waits for the apps to say "Ok". A misbehaving app won't respond to this. So we'll need to work around it.

Try this. Close/Kill the platform and then rename the PortableAppsPlatform.exe to PortableAppsPlatformOriginal.exe in your PortableApps\PortableApps.com directory. Then download PortableAppsPlatformTimeoutMsg.exe, rename it to PortableAppsPlatform.exe and place it in the same directory. Then try running the platform and exiting. Did that work? If not, try downloading PortableAppsPlatformNoMsg.exe and rename and place in the same location. Did that work?

Use PostMessage to send that

Use PostMessage to send that message. The call will immediately return without waiting for a return value... which I can't see you needing in this case. If a window never processes the message, oh well. Chances are it's a hung process anyway so who cares.

Fixed in Next Pre-Release 4.1

This has been fixed in Pre-Release 4.1. It was due to some unresponsive local apps not properly responding. It's been coded around. If you are experiencing this issue, you can either manually download and run the installer or use the built-in updater and then kill the platform with Task Manager when you are prompted to close it.
